Pre-mix concrete comes in bags that are 60 lbs. and 80 lbs. A 60 lb. bag provides 0.45 cubic feet of cured concrete. A 80 lb. bag provides 0.6 cubic feet of cured concrete. If you have concrete delivered it is sold by the yard (which is a cubic yard = 27 cubic feet). A bag of 80 pound (lb) concrete is premixed of cement, sand and gravel as concrete. 1 cubic foot concrete weighs around 133 pounds, so volume of a 80 lb bag of concrete = 80/133 = 0.60 cubic feet. Quikrete 80 lbs. 5000 High Early Strength Concrete Mix has a walk on time of 10-hours to 12-hours.Standard Portland cement concrete has a compressive strength of 3,000 to 6,000 pounds per square inch (psi), or about 20,684.27 to 41,368.54 kilopascals (kPa). In contrast, its tensile strength is only 300 to 700 psi (2,757.9 to 4,826.33 kPa). This can be a problem for tall buildings.How many bags of concrete do i need to fill a 10 inch Sonotube. You will need approximately either 1 of 80lb (pound) or 1.5 of 60lb (pound) bags or 0.55 cubic feet of concrete to fill a 10 inch wide Sonotube per foot deep. So, for 3 feet deep, 3 bags of 80lb or 4 bags of 60lb or 1.65 cubic feet of concrete will be needed.Quikrete's Concrete Mix yield's about .15 cubic feet for every 20 pounds of mix, so a 40-pound bag yields .30 cubic feet, 60 pounds of concrete mix yields .45 cubic feet and an 80-pound bag yields .60 cubic feet.
